Transaction e402dcd77102961eecce123a8713e7015f0f7106d4d98c57ed68245cf5961c85
1 Input
1 Output
-
e402dcd77102961eecce123a8713e7015f0f7106d4d98c57ed68245cf5961c85: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d4fc58e33628e1519a1c1e548c34780deba17acc3ffdcbc78a228673df38d073
- address
- bc1p6n793cek9rs4rxsure2gcdrcph46z7kv8l7uh3u2y2r88hec6pes5naad6